Common Problems with Your Home Water Heater
Envision starting your day without your routine hot shower. That currently establishes a bad tone for the remainder of your day.
Every home requires a reliable water heater, however just a couple of recognize just how to handle one. One very easy way to maintain your hot water heater in leading shape is to look for mistakes regularly as well as repair them as quickly as they appear.
Remember to shut off your hot water heater before smelling about for mistakes. These are the hot water heater faults you are more than likely to encounter.

Water too hot or also cold


Every hot water heater has a thermostat that identifies just how warm the water gets. If the water entering your residence is as well warm in spite of setting a convenient optimum temperature, your thermostat could be damaged.
On the other hand, as well cold water might result from a stopped working thermostat, a busted circuit, or incorrect gas circulation. For instance, if you make use of a gas hot water heater with a broken pilot burner, you would get cold water, even if the thermostat is in best problem. For electric heating systems, a blown fuse might be the culprit.

Not nearly enough hot water


Hot water heater been available in many dimensions, depending on your warm water needs. If you run out of warm water before every person has had a bath, your water heater is also little for your family size. You ought to take into consideration setting up a bigger water heater storage tank or going with a tankless water heater, which occupies much less space as well as is a lot more long lasting.

Unusual sounds


There go to least five type of noises you can speak with a water heater, however the most typical interpretation is that it's time for the hot water heater to retire.
To start with, you ought to be familiar with the typical appears a hot water heater makes. An electric heating unit might sound different from a gas-powered one.
Popping or banging audios normally mean there is a slab of debris in your storage tanks, and it's time to cleanse it out. On the other hand, whistling or hissing noises may merely be your valves letting some stress off.

Water leakages


Leaks might come from pipes, water links, valves, or in the worst-case scenario, the storage tank itself. In time, water will corrode the container, and discover its escape. If this happens, you need to replace your hot water heater asap.
Nevertheless, before your modification your entire tank, make certain that all pipelines remain in location which each valve works perfectly. If you still need assistance identifying a leakage, call your plumber.

Rust-colored water


Rust-colored water implies one of your hot water heater elements is rusted. It could be the anode pole, or the storage tank itself. Your plumber will have the ability to recognize which it is.

Warm water


Regardless of how high you established the thermostat, you will not get any kind of hot water out of a heating unit well past its prime. A hot water heater's efficiency may lower with time.
You will likewise get lukewarm water if your pipelines have a cross connection. This indicates that when you switch on a faucet, hot water from the heater moves in together with routine, cold water. A cross connection is very easy to area. If your warm water faucets still run after shutting the water heater valves, you have a cross link.

Discoloured Water


Rust is a major cause of unclean or discoloured water. Deterioration within the water tank or a stopping working anode rod can cause this discolouration. The anode rod secures the container from rusting on the within as well as ought to be examined annual. Without a pole or an effectively working anode rod, the hot water swiftly corrodes inside the storage tank. Call an expert water heater service technician to establish if replacing the anode pole will deal with the problem; if not, replace your water heater.

Common Water Heater Problems & Their Causes


What Causes A Water Heater To Leak?


In many cases, corrosion is the main cause of a leaking tank, but only a licensed plumber will be able to accurately identify the issue. So if you start to notice pools of water collecting around your water heater, contact your local plumbing company right away. A leaking water heater is not something you will want to ignore because small water heater problems can turn into big issues overnight. There is a good chance you will need to completely replace your current water heater, either because it’s too old or has become damaged and significantly less efficient.


Why Is My Water Heater Making Noise?


A noisy water heater can be the result of a few different things. Things like sediment and mineral deposits are known to gather at the bottom of water heater tanks. When the sediment and mineral deposits are heated, it can result in a “bang” or “pop” sound. If you’re looking for a way to effectively combat your noisy water heater, you may want to consider investing in a water treatment system to help filter out sediment and mineral deposits.


Why Does My Water Smell Like Sulfur?


If the water coming out of your kitchen or bathroom faucet has a stinky smell to it, the water likely has bacteria in it, which has accumulated in your hot water tank. If you live in an area of town that uses well water, this may be something you deal with on a regular basis. One way to try and fix this issue is to periodically flush out your water heater. This may help eliminate the sulfur or rotten egg smell from your home’s water.
